Silver rose by 0.31 per cent to Rs 55,738 per kg on Tuesday

Tracking firming trend overseas, silver prices moved up by 0.31 per cent to Rs 55,738 per kg in futures trading today.

At the Multi Commodity Exchange, silver for delivery in March rose by Rs 173, or 0.31 per cent, to Rs 55,738 per kg, with a business turnover of 2,735 lots.

Likewise, the metal for delivery in May traded higher by Rs 165, or 0.29 per cent, to Rs 56,875 per kg, with a trade volume of 130 lots.

Market analysts said the rise in silver futures prices was mostly supported by a firming trend in the precious metals overseas.

Globally, silver prices rose by 0.47 per cent to USD 32.35 an ounce in New York last night. – PTI
